U.S. Equity Market Update

August 26, 2015 | Greg Leonberger, FSA, EA, MAAA, FCA, Director of Research, Managing Partner

Over the last week, the U.S. equity market – as represented by the S&P 500 Index – declined 11% between August 17th and 25th. The pace and magnitude of the market drop have come as a shock to many and left investors pondering how they should react to this swift downdraft. The following article is intended to provide some perspective on the recent volatility as well as some guidance for our clients on how to respond to the recent sell-off.
